Gopal V commented on HIVE-10175: -------------------------------- {code} METHOD DURATION(ms) parse 462 semanticAnalyze 9,312 TezBuildDag 569 TezSubmitToRunningDag 5 TotalPrepTime 11,343 {code} Save 2 seconds by doing {code} set hive.tez.dynamic.partition.pruning=false; METHOD DURATION(ms) parse 449 semanticAnalyze 7,254 TezBuildDag 527 TezSubmitToRunningDag 16 TotalPrepTime 9,190 {code} save 9 seconds off default planning with {code} set hive.optimize.ppd=false; set hive.tez.dynamic.partition.pruning=false; METHOD DURATION(ms) parse 446 semanticAnalyze 2,089 TezBuildDag 578 TezSubmitToRunningDag 4 TotalPrepTime 4,249 {code} > PartitionPruning lacks a fast-path exit for large IN() queries > -------------------------------------------------------------- > > Key: HIVE-10175 > URL: https://issues.apache.org/jira/browse/HIVE-10175 > Project: Hive > Issue Type: Bug > Components: Physical Optimizer, Tez > Affects Versions: 1.2.0 > Reporter: Gopal V > Assignee: Gunther Hagleitner > Priority: Minor > > TezCompiler::runDynamicPartitionPruning() & ppr.PartitionPruner() calls the > graph walker even if all tables provided to the optimizer are unpartitioned > (or temporary) tables. > This makes it extremely slow as it will walk & inspect a large/complex > FilterOperator later in the pipeline. -- This message was sent by Atlassian JIRA (v6.3.4#6332)
